Position Overview
The Infrastructure Intelligence and Analytics team builds and operates the data platform and AI-agent infrastructure that supports proactive network monitoring and autonomous investigation across large-scale network operations.
The Platform Engineer IV will design, build, automate, and maintain the AWS infrastructure supporting the organization’s data lake, data pipelines, AI-agent runtime environments, CI/CD processes, graph database systems, and production applications.
This position combines cloud infrastructure engineering, Dev Ops, automation, application development, and production support. The selected candidate will help ensure environments are stable, scalable, secure, and capable of supporting data science and agentic AI workloads at enterprise scale.
